Disneyland Paris next April

Hi Everyone,
I was wondering whether anybody could help me in making some decisions about a holiday in Disneyland Paris in April 2008.

We want to make the holiday a memorable one (for the right reasons !).The reason we have decided to do this is that my mother-in-law sadly died earlier this year and left us some money. We want to use part of this money on a holiday to Disneyland Paris for our 2 boys (will be aged 10 and 7) to 'remember' Nanny Olive by.

I have spent a lot of time reading about the best time to go and I believe for us it will be next April (probably week beginning 15th April). There will be 6 of us in total - 4 adults and 2 kids (my parents will be also be coming with us).

We would like to take our car and stay in France for a week and Disneyland Paris for 2nights/3days.

My thoughts are at the moment that we will go through the Channel Tunnel, book a cottage with indoor pool (kids love swimming) in the Pas-De-Calais region with FrenchLife (therefore enabling us to use Tesco Clubcard vouchers), and then book a Disney Hotel for the Monday-Wednesday for that week.

I am currently looking at booking Castle Club rooms at the Disneyland Hotel for these 2 nights. I realise this is incredibly expensive and this will take up most of the budget we are working to but I suppose one of my questions is - is it worth it or are there better options? (Other suites at other hotels?)
My main reason for considering this is that you receive the VIP Fastpass (able to use any fastpass queue at anytime) and also that it is at the gates of the park (As we have my parents with us we want to cut out the walking as much as possible and also it would be good to be able to 'pop' back to the hotel during the day)

I am also trying to find a travel agent or website (through quidco?) where I can get a discount or early booking offer - not many seem to offer the accommodation only and/or castle club rooms as an option.

I would consider booking somewhere other than FrenchLife so if anyone knows a reasonably priced cottage with use of an indoor swimming pool that they could recommend then please let me know !! (It would have to be somewhere on the Calais to Paris route - or not too far off!) I know that Siblu is an option with a campsite near Disneyland - but my husband doesn't fancy camping/mobile home in April.
